python-3.7.7-docs-html_Python-3.7.7_python教程_
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
Python 3.7.7是Python编程语言的一个稳定版本,其官方文档是学习和掌握该版本的宝贵资源。本文将深入探讨Python 3.7.7的一些关键特性、语法、库以及如何利用官方文档进行有效学习。 Python 3.7.7引入了一些重要的改进和增强。例如,数据类(data classes)是Python 3.7中的新特性,它简化了创建具有默认值和自动生成方法(如`__repr__`, `__eq__`等)的类的过程。只需使用`@dataclass`装饰器,开发者就能快速创建出具有内置行为的类。 Python 3.7引入了强插槽支持,这使得类实例的内存管理更加高效。插槽允许类指定可以使用的属性,从而限制实例字典的大小,提高性能。在编写大型或高性能应用时,这是一个重要的优化策略。 此外,Python 3.7的类型注解(type annotations)得到了进一步的加强,使得静态类型检查工具如MyPy能更好地理解代码,提高了代码质量和可维护性。类型注解不仅有助于代码的自我文档化,还可以在早期阶段发现潜在的类型错误。 在错误处理方面,Python 3.7引入了`raise`语句的新用法,可以直接从异常处理器中重新抛出一个不同的异常,无需捕获并再次引发。这提供了更灵活的错误处理机制。 Python的标准库非常丰富,3.7.7版本包括了许多强大的模块,如`os`用于操作系统交互,`sys`用于系统相关的操作,`re`用于正则表达式,`json`用于JSON数据的序列化和反序列化,`requests`(虽然不是标准库,但广泛使用)用于HTTP请求,等等。每个模块都在官方文档中有详尽的介绍。 官方文档是学习Python的重要资源,它包含了语言的所有细节,包括语法、函数、模块和标准库的详细说明。你可以通过`目录`部分找到所有主题,或者使用`搜索`功能快速定位所需信息。对于初学者,`教程`部分提供了很好的起点,涵盖了基础语法和常用库的使用。对于进阶用户,`语言参考`和`标准库`部分则是深入学习的宝库。 在学习过程中,应注重实践,尝试编写简单的程序来应用所学知识。遇到问题时,可以查阅官方文档,其中的示例代码和解释通常能提供解决方案。同时,了解如何使用Python的调试工具,如`pdb`,也能帮助你更好地理解和修复代码中的问题。 总而言之,Python 3.7.7是一个稳定且功能丰富的编程环境,其官方文档是学习和开发的强大工具。无论是新手还是经验丰富的开发者,都能从中受益。通过深入阅读和实践,你可以掌握Python的核心概念,编写出高效、优雅的代码。
- 2401_856545952024-06-19资源有一定的参考价值,与资源描述一致,很实用,能够借鉴的部分挺多的,值得下载。
- 粉丝: 105
- 资源: 4715
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- C语言-leetcode题解之70-climbing-stairs.c
- C语言-leetcode题解之68-text-justification.c
- C语言-leetcode题解之66-plus-one.c
- C语言-leetcode题解之64-minimum-path-sum.c
- C语言-leetcode题解之63-unique-paths-ii.c
- C语言-leetcode题解之62-unique-paths.c
- C语言-leetcode题解之61-rotate-list.c
- C语言-leetcode题解之59-spiral-matrix-ii.c
- C语言-leetcode题解之58-length-of-last-word.c
- 计算机编程课程设计基础教程